#2410f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2410f5 is composed of 14.1% red, 6.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 245.2 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 51.2%. #2410f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4820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#2410f5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2410f5 has RGB values of R:36, G:16,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2363637.

Shades and Tints of #2410f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010006 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2410f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b798c is the less saturated color, while #1c06ff is the most saturated one.
